Drawing on the April 2026 YouGov consumer survey, this session provides an in‑depth analysis of purchase and consumption behaviours across Hong Kong and China’s Tier 1 cities—Beijing, Chengdu, Guangzhou, Shanghai, and Shenzhen.
The presentation will go beyond surface‑level trends to examine the underlying drivers shaping consumer decision‑making, including value perception, channel preference and changing consumption occasions. It will compare behavioural patterns and attitudinal shifts across demographic segments, identifying where behaviours are converging versus diverging.
